Limited leisure time in our hectic society is
greatly valued and recreational facilities are becoming increasingly
sophisticated. The expectation is that efficient, high quality facilities,
which are aesthetically pleasing and environmentally responsible,
will be provided to enhance the recreational experience.
FMSA directors and staff are active participants
on snow, land and water. Having experience as end users they are
able to apply practical knowledge to their projects. FMSA offers
ideal solutions for viable developments in a range of contexts.
Techniques for environmentally sustainable development
have been implemented so that tourist and recreation facilities
designed and constructed by FMSA respond to stringent ESD standards.
Projects illustrating great results for the operators and their
visitors include the Punters Vineyard Retreat in the Terra Rossa
plains of the Coonawarra, La Campagna Winery on the Mornington
Peninsula and the Piermont Resort overlooking Great Oyster Bay
and the rugged Freycinet Peninsula on Tasmania’s East coast.
FMSA has also undertaken major Alpine resort projects
including the Hotham Heights Alpine Village, the Karoondah Apartments,
the Big D complex, restaurant and bar facilities and Swindlers restaurant
and bar. Hotham Heights Airport was also an FMSA project.
FMSA received the RAIA 2001 merit award in the
commercial category for Punters Vineyard Retreat and the Tasmanian
Tourism award for Unique Accommodation with Piermont Resort. |
